As Asset Reunification, we work with companies who have lost touch with people who may be entitled to cash or company shares – usually where someone was previously an investor or customer of that company. Through deep research, we locate lost and dormant share and account holders. We offer account owners the close guidance and assistance they often need throughout the claim process. We’ve reunited 1.5 million people worldwide with over 1 billion of unclaimed cash and shares.

As an Asset Reunification Administrator, you will be responsible for managing the asset reunification process from start to finish. Each Asset Reunification Administrator will help to run a complete research campaign, using a range of resources to determine the accuracy of asset holder data and carry out research to locate the individuals. You will also be responsible for advising asset holders about their unclaimed assets and supporting them through the entire claims process.
